Albanian Supreme Court Announces Candidates for High Judicial Council, Sets Election Date

Albania’s Supreme Court (Gjykata e Lartë) has published the final list of candidates who meet the legal requirements to be elected to the High Judicial Council (Këshilli i Lartë Gjyqësor, KLGJ). The list includes seven judges: Arbena Ahmeti and Sandër Simoni from the Supreme Court; Igerta Hysi from the Special Anti‑Corruption and Organized Crime Appellate Court; Fatri Islamaj from the General Appellate Court in Tirana; and Matilda Llangozi, Brunilda Kadi and Manjola Xhaxho from the First Instance Courts in Tirana. The selection follows the verification process launched on 26 June 2026 under law No. 115/2016 governing the justice system’s governing bodies.

The court also set the date for the General Assembly of Judges that will vote on the new council members: 25 September 2026 at 10:00 a.m.
